Explanation:
The depreciation expense of machine for the whole year shall be calculated as follows:
Depreciation expense=[(89,920-9,440)/8]=$10,060
Since the machine is only used for 3 months in the year ended December 31, 2017, therefore the depreciation expense in 2017 will be calculated as follows
2017 depreciation expense= 10,060*3/12=$2,515
2018 depreciation expense=$10,060

Answer:
2 years
Explanation:
Payback period is the amount of time it takes to recover the amount invested in a project from its cumulative cash flows
In the first year, -$85,000 + $30,000 = -$55,000 is recovered
In the second year, -$55,000 + $55,000 = 0
The total amount invested is recovered in the second year
